Digital Transistors, Nexperia
Resistor-equipped bipolar transistors, also known as Digital Transistors or Bias Resistor Transistors, incorporating one or two integrated resistors. A single series input resistor, or a potential divider of two resistors, allows these devices to be directly driven from digital sources. Both single and dual transistor versions are available.
